How to improve the insulation performance of aluminum veneer?

Abstract: This article will elaborate on how to improve the insulation performance of aluminum veneer from four aspects, including material selection, structural design, construction technology, and overall optimization of exterior wall insulation system.

1、 Material selection

1. Choosing materials with lower thermal conductivity: One of the key factors to improving the insulation performance of aluminum veneer is to choose materials with lower thermal conductivity, such as filling the interior of aluminum veneer with insulation materials such as polystyrene particles to reduce heat conduction.

2. Excellent fire resistance: In order to improve the insulation performance of aluminum veneer, materials with good fire resistance are selected to avoid fire accidents during use and ensure building safety.

3. Durable coating: Coating the surface of aluminum veneer with a durable coating can effectively resist harsh weather conditions and external corrosion, improve insulation performance, and extend service life.

2、 Structural Design

1. Increasing the thickness of the insulation layer: Properly increasing the thickness of the aluminum veneer insulation layer can improve insulation performance and reduce heat conduction.

2. Adopting a cavity structure: Designing a cavity structure can reduce heat conduction and increase insulation effect. Install an air layer or insulation material inside the aluminum veneer to form a good insulation layer.

3. Optimize connection method: Improve the connection method between aluminum veneers to ensure tight connection, reduce the occurrence of thermal bridge effect, and improve the overall insulation effect.

3、 Construction technology

1. Construction quality of insulation materials: During the construction process, the installation and fixation of insulation materials are strictly carried out in accordance with the specifications, ensuring that there are no problems such as hollowing or cracks in the insulation materials, and improving the insulation performance.

2. Sealing treatment: Seal the joints of aluminum veneer to avoid the exchange of cold and hot air, reduce heat loss, and improve insulation effect.

3. Moisture proof treatment: Strengthen the moisture proof treatment between the aluminum veneer and the insulation material to prevent moisture from entering the insulation layer and avoid affecting the insulation performance.

4、 Overall optimization of external wall insulation system

1. Taking into account both insulation and thermal insulation: In the aluminum veneer exterior wall insulation system, it is necessary to consider both the role of the insulation layer and the performance of the insulation layer. Through reasonable structural design and material selection, the overall insulation effect can be comprehensively improved.

2. Collaborate with other systems: The external wall insulation system needs to work together with other systems (such as air conditioning systems, heating systems, etc.) to better achieve energy-saving and insulation goals.

3. Regular testing and maintenance: In order to maintain the good performance of the aluminum veneer exterior wall insulation system, regular testing and maintenance work should be carried out to promptly repair damaged and aged components, ensuring long-lasting and effective insulation effect.

5、 Summary:

The insulation performance of aluminum veneer can be improved through material selection, structural design, construction technology, and overall optimization of the external wall insulation system. Reasonably selecting materials with low thermal conductivity, increasing the thickness of the insulation layer, adopting cavity structures, optimizing connection methods, etc. can effectively improve the insulation performance. Meanwhile, quality control and maintenance during the construction process are also important links in maintaining insulation performance. Only through comprehensive optimization can the aluminum veneer exterior wall insulation system achieve better energy-saving effects.
